XUL Tutorial

Date: Mar. 4, 2002
Link: http://www.xulplanet.com/tutorials/xultu/
Source Author or Organization: Neil Deakin, XulPlanet.com

The XUL Tutorial gives a detailed description of XML-based User Interface Language (XUL), an XML application for constructing interfaces. After examining elements, the box model, grids, trees, events, Cross Platform Component Object Model (XPCOM), Cross Platform Scriptable Components (XPConnect), Resource Description Framework (RDF) templates and datasources, bindings, skins and specialized window types, Deakin explains the process of building a XUL application installer.

This page also provides links to several online resources and utilities for the XUL coder, including the XUL Specification, Mozilla custom style properties, Template Syntax Examples, a list of changes to XUL between Mozilla versions, the XUL Programmer's Reference Manual, a reference to all XUL elements, a chart of keycode attributes of the XUL key element and the Extensible Bindings Language (XBL) handler element, the XPI Maker Mozilla installer utility and the rdflib RDF datasource library.
